Porsche Design Kinderbob Sled: Kid’s Play

    If your kids love climbing on steep hills for some sledding action then they might as well do it with the utmost style. And what better than a Porsche Design kindebob sled. We know what you’re thinking now; Porsche equals expensive. Well, we’re happy to inform that you’re wrong this time. The Porsche styled sled is available in Germany for just 77 EUR or approximately 112 USD. Not bad.Source URL: http://sparesomeribs.blogspot.com/search/label/Porsche%20Design

    PRESS RELEASE: Limited-edition Cayman S as Porsche Design Edition 1

    Stuttgart. Dr. Ing. h. c. F. Porsche AG of Stuttgart, Germany, is to expand its mid-engine coupĂ© model range with the launch, in November 2007, of the Cayman S “Porsche Design Edition 1”, a limited-edition special series. Porsche has incorporated various design disciplines into this very special mid-engine coupĂ©: the black exterior emphasizes the purist nature of the 295-bhp sports car and, at the same time, is a nod to Porsche Design and the famous Chronograph 1s designed by Ferdinand Alexander Porsche precisely 35 years previously.

    This look, cultivated by Porsche Design, imparts additional luxury and class on the Cayman S: the black leather and Alcantara upholstery harmonizes with refined details such as the instrument dials, the layout of which reflects that of all Porsche Design chronographs. Even the center console, dashboard, and door trims glisten in black, while the three-spoke sports steering wheel, the gear lever, the handbrake grip, and the roof lining are clothed in non-slip black Alcantara. The Porsche logo (crest) is embossed on the headrests.

    The vehicle’s technical features are equally sophisticated: beneath the ten-millimeter-lower body, standard Porsche Active Suspension Management (PASM) actively controls the hardness of the shock absorbers and it features a special Sport mode that can be activated at the touch of a button for a really dynamic driving feel. Five-millimeter spacers together with 19-inch turbo wheels give the Cayman S “Porsche Design Edition 1” a presence that is reinforced yet further by the 235/35 ZR 19 tires at the front axle and the 265/35 ZR 19 tires at the rear.

    The Porsche Design Studio, created by Ferdinand Alexander Porsche 35 years ago, has rapidly become a top international name for industrial design, luxury items, and consumer goods. Top-class functionality and esthetics glisten in the new “Porsche Design Edition 1” collection – in black or black matt, of course.

    The Cayman S “Porsche Design Edition 1” standard equipment thus includes an elegant briefcase containing the Flat Six Chronograph, a pocket knife, a pair of sunglasses, a pen, and a key ring – all in black, even the knife blade, in keeping with the vehicle’s styling. The number of Cayman S “Porsche Design Edition 1” units is to be as exclusive as this series-production luxury package: only 777 are being built, and each will be identifiable from a badge on the lid of the glove box.

    The market launch of this black Cayman with exclusive Porsche Design equipment, including briefcase, will begin in Germany in November 2007 and in the United States in January 2008. The base price is 58,600 Euros and, factoring in 19 percent value-added tax, the price in Germany will be 69,942 Euros.

Porsche Design Limited Edition Cronographe PTC


    Blending timeless style with technology, Porsche Design’s new wrist-watch is a “must” for petrol-head’s like us. Offered in limited edition, the Cronographe PTC with the characteristic accentuated orange stitching has a titanium case that measures 42mm and is water resistant up to 100 meters. Powered by automatic chronograph caliber ETA 2894-2 with special Porsche Design rotor, the Cronographe PTC has a power reserve of 42 hours. We like it a lot but as the saying goes, time is money and Porsche Design’s Cronographe PTC is no exception; priced at €5,600 or approximately $7,540, this is one watch that we'll probably never get our hands on -or rather in... -One more picture after the jump
